1. A fluid delivery system comprising:

  • a fluid reservoir having a neck section and a fluid vent formed in the neck section to accommodate expulsion of pressurized fluidic media from the fluid reservoir; and

    a base assembly having a distal portion and a proximal portion, wherein the distal portion includes a sealing receptacle to receive the neck section, the sealing receptacle comprising;

    a fluid delivery port, wherein in an inserted state fluid communication is open from the fluid vent to the fluid delivery port and in a released state fluid communication is blocked from the fluid vent to the fluid delivery port;

    a valve to cooperate with the fluid delivery port;

    a recess to accommodate the neck section in the inserted state during which the neck section is received in the sealing receptacle, and to accommodate the valve in the released state during which the neck section is removed from the sealing receptacle, wherein the fluid delivery port is formed through the distal portion of the base assembly; and

    a sealing arrangement to form a fluid tight seal with the valve in the released state, wherein the sealing arrangement includes a first member to form a fluid tight seal with the valve in the inserted state and a second member to form a fluid tight seal with the neck section in the inserted state;

    wherein, in the inserted state, the fluid vent fluidly communicates with the fluid delivery port in a fluid pathway bound by the first member and the second member; and

    wherein, in the released state, the valve cooperates with the sealing arrangement to inhibit access to the fluid delivery port.
